What is a B1 Certificate?
A B1 Certificate symbolizes that an individual has actually reached an intermediate level of language efficiency. At this level, an individual must be able to:

Understand and produce straightforward, clear speech and text on familiar topics.
Deal with most scenarios likely to occur while taking a trip in areas where the language is spoken.
Explain experiences, occasions, dreams, aspirations, and opinions briefly.
Connect with native speakers without excessive pressure.
The B1 exam typically involves abilities such as reading, composing, listening, and speaking, and the format might vary depending upon the accreditation body (e.g., Cambridge English, Goethe-Institut, DELF, etc).

Can You Really Obtain a B1 Certificate Without an Exam?
The short response is no-- most globally acknowledged B1 accreditations require candidates to pass an exam. Accreditation bodies like Cambridge Assessment English, Goethe-Institut, and the Alliance Française preserve strenuous screening requirements to guarantee their certifications properly reflect a person's language proficiency.

Acknowledgment of Prior Learning (RPL).
In some cases, instructional organizations, companies, or immigration authorities may accept other forms of evidence of language proficiency instead of a formal exam. This could consist of:.

Proof of participation in a language course that accredits your level.
Evidence of living, studying, or working in an environment where the language is spoken with complete confidence.
Documentation showing previous language accreditations equivalent to the B1 level.
Certificates Through Alternative Assessments.
Some online platforms or curricula offer certificates of conclusion for language courses. These certificates might indicate a specific CEFR level (e.g., A2, B1, or B2). While not an official B1 exam, such qualifications could be accepted by particular organizations as evidence of language ability.

Internal Language Assessments by Employers or Universities.
If you're obtaining a task or university admission, the employer or academic organization may examine your language skills internally through their own evaluations or interviews, rather than needing an official exam.

Language Waivers for Long-Term Residents.
In some immigration cases, long-term locals of a country or people married to native speakers might be exempt from taking official exams. Authorities might request proof of integration into society or daily interaction skills instead.
